Jordan Overbye is a Senior Frontend Engineer based in Australia with a decade of experience building polished, user-focused web interfaces across startups and enterprise teams. Currently at Atlassian after five years leading frontend efforts at Thinkmill, he brings strong design sensibilities from a Visual Communication background to complex React and CMS-driven projects. Jordan is an active open-source contributor, improving UX and docs for well-known projects like KeystoneJS and Theme UI and adding practical features such as mobile fixes, theming, and copy-to-clipboard utilities. He excels at bridging design and engineering—shipping accessible, themeable UI components and documentation that help teams move faster—while quietly specializing in front-end build quality and maintainability.
